For families evaluating options, concrete steps are essential. Request current, detailed contract terms and a clear payroll policy, with copies of pay stubs and contact records for prior pay cycles. Demand a meeting with the administrator and a designated care coordinator to tour the facility, inspect medication storage, review cleanliness protocols, and verify that pest control and maintenance issues have formal remediation plans. Speak with current residents and families to hear about response times, incident handling, and after-hours accessibility. Verify licensing status with the state and ask for recent surveys or citations. Comprehensive Insights into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) and Their Assessment
Activities of Daily Living (ADLs) are fundamental tasks vital for an individual's independence, particularly in older adults over 85, and include functions like bathing and dressing; assessing ADLs alongside Instrumental Activities of Daily Living (IADLs) helps determine the level of required assistance due to age-related health challenges. Tailored support plans, involving family and community resources, are essential for maintaining dignity and autonomy in assisted living environments.
